Iconic cult filmmaker John Waters is strongly identified with his hometown of Baltimore, but for a brief period in the early 1970s, he called New Orleans home. While in town for an exhibition of his work at the Arthur Roger Gallery, Waters spoke with the Historic New Orleans Collection for their series, NOLA Life Stories. Here, Waters reflects on his time in the Crescent City and the influence Tennessee Williams had on him in his youth.
